Galaxy Zoo Bar Lengths: A Catalogue of Measurements from Hubble Space Telescope Images and the Evolution of Galactic Bar Structure at z < 1
A new catalogue of bar lengths and widths from HST images of 8230 galaxies shows bars are about 13% weaker at higher redshift, with longer bars in higher-mass quiescent galaxies and trends consistent with slow quenching.

Investigating the Effects of Bars on Star Formation and Nuclear Activity of Galaxies Using DESI Survey Data
Strong bars correlate with massive red galaxies, boost central star formation in low-mass systems while quenching it in high-mass ones, and increase AGN incidence, supporting bar-driven gas inflow.
